#496c2e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#496c2e is composed of 28.6% red, 42.4% green and 18%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 57.4% yellow and 57.6% black. It has a hue angle of 93.9 degrees, a saturation of 40.3% and a lightness of 30.2%. #496c2e color hex could be obtained by blending #92d85c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

#496c2e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#496c2e has RGB values of R:73, G:108, B:46 and CMYK values of C:0.32, M:0, Y:0.57, K:0.58. Its decimal value is 4811822.
